She is married to Jacob (Herrist Herrest) Herbst.

They got married on June 23, 1688 at Rotterdam, Zuid-Holland.Source 1

Jacob Egbertszen Herrist, jongeman van Cralingen, wonende Schiedam; Centen Vlietbrug van Marijtje, jongedochter van Rotterdam, wonende Jacobssstraat; ondertrouw op 06-06-1688.
